
Bike For Three! More Heart Than Brains
- Words: Luciana Lopez
- Label: Anticon
- XLR8R Rating: 6/10
By most hip-hop labels' standards, this would be an adventurous album—but this is Anticon, where boundary pushing is the norm. Bike for Three! is a long-distance collaboration between Toronto-based rapper Buck 65 and Belgian beatmaker Joëlle Phuong Minh Lê (a.k.a. Greetings From Tuscan), an unlikely pairing who never actually met while making More Heart Than Brains. There's a strong melodic element here, marked by a lush romantic undercurrent, which suits Buck 65's narrative lyrics. “Always I Will Miss You. Always You” stings beautifully. Unfortunately, many of the tracks here never quite gel, with too many ultimately feeling facile and predictable, leaving the project more academically interesting than musically so. It's all perfectly pleasant, but somehow it feels like it could have been much more.
